Core Viewpoint - The A-share listed banks are experiencing a peak in dividend distribution, with total dividends for 2024 exceeding 630 billion yuan, marking an increase of 20 billion yuan from the previous year, and setting a new historical high [1][4]. Dividend Distribution - On July 11, both China Merchants Bank and Xi'an Bank distributed cash dividends, with China Merchants Bank paying 2.000 yuan per share, totaling approximately 50.44 billion yuan, resulting in a dividend yield of about 5.7% based on a hypothetical share price of 35 yuan [2][3]. - Xi'an Bank distributed 1 yuan for every 10 shares, amounting to 444 million yuan, which represents 17.37% of its net profit [2]. - On July 10, Beijing Bank and CITIC Bank also executed dividend distributions, with Beijing Bank distributing 0.2 yuan per share, totaling 4.23 billion yuan, and CITIC Bank distributing 0.1722 yuan per share, totaling 9.582 billion yuan [3]. Overall Dividend Performance - As of July 11, 33 A-share listed banks have completed their 2024 annual dividend distributions, with five more having announced their plans [3]. - The six major state-owned banks maintained a dividend payout ratio of over 30%, with total cash dividends reaching 420.63 billion yuan, led by Industrial and Commercial Bank of China with 109.77 billion yuan [4]. Mid-term Dividend Plans - Several banks are planning mid-term dividends for 2025, with institutions like Changsha Bank and Su Nong Bank expressing intentions to enhance shareholder returns through mid-term distributions [5][6]. - The trend of increasing mid-term dividends is seen as a strategy to improve investor satisfaction and share the benefits of high-quality growth [6]. Market Outlook - Analysts predict a narrowing decline in net profit and revenue for listed banks in the first half of the year, with expectations of a 0.9% year-on-year decrease in revenue and a 0.5% decrease in net profit [7]. - The current market environment is viewed as the beginning of a long-term upward trend for bank stocks, supported by low interest rates and the revaluation of RMB assets [7].

净息差和不良率“倒挂”,银行盈利承压如何破局?
Di Yi Cai Jing· 2025-07-07 12:49
Core Viewpoint - The banking industry is facing significant pressure as net interest margins have fallen below non-performing loan ratios for the first time, indicating a critical need for banks to diversify their income sources beyond interest income [1][2][4]. Group 1: Financial Performance Indicators - In Q1, the net interest margin for Chinese commercial banks decreased to 1.43%, down 9 basis points from the previous quarter, while the non-performing loan ratio rose to 1.51%, an increase of 0.01 percentage points [2][4]. - Among the major banks, state-owned banks had the lowest non-performing loan ratios at 1.22% and 1.23%, while rural commercial banks faced the highest at 2.86% [4]. - A total of 9 out of 42 listed banks reported net interest margins lower than their non-performing loan ratios, highlighting the growing financial strain within the sector [4][5]. Group 2: Challenges and Market Dynamics - The banking sector is experiencing ongoing challenges due to declining asset quality, which is affecting profitability and the ability to cover costs associated with credit, operations, and capital [4][6]. - Analysts indicate that the pressure on net interest margins is exacerbated by weak credit demand and a shift towards lower-yielding short-term loans, leading to a decline in asset yields [6][7]. - The average net interest margin for listed banks has been on a downward trend for five consecutive years, with many banks now below the 1.8% warning line set by market pricing mechanisms [7][8]. Group 3: Strategic Responses - To address the challenges posed by low interest rates, banks are encouraged to diversify their income sources, focusing on non-interest income and other financial services [8][9]. - Recommendations include reducing deposit interest subsidies and hidden costs associated with deposits to alleviate margin pressures [8]. - Banks are advised to adopt a more resilient and balanced income structure, optimizing their liabilities and controlling costs to enhance profitability [9].

银行投资跟踪:国有大行推进“村改支”的启示
Tianfeng Securities· 2025-07-07 08:13
Investment Rating - The industry investment rating is "Outperform the Market" (first rating) [1] Core Insights - The reform of rural banks is a key focus for financial work this year, with significant risks identified in small and medium-sized banks, particularly in economically weaker regions [2][5] - Since 2024, the reform of rural banks has accelerated, with over 50 banks undergoing mergers and restructuring in the first half of the year [2][8] - The main reform paths for rural banks include "village to branch" (村改支), "village to division" (村改分), and equity transfer [9][11] - The acquisition of rural banks by state-owned banks is a crucial strategy for risk mitigation, with the Industrial and Commercial Bank of China (ICBC) leading the way [12][14] - Financial indicators for state-owned banks remain robust, and the impact of participating in rural bank reforms on their operations is relatively limited [16][21] Summary by Sections Section 1: Background and Policy Requirements - The economic restructuring and external uncertainties have led to deteriorating asset quality and increased credit risks in small banks, necessitating urgent risk resolution [5] - As of Q1 2025, the non-performing loan ratio of rural commercial banks is 1.35 percentage points higher than the average for commercial banks, indicating significant asset quality pressure [5] Section 2: Recent Developments in Rural Bank Reforms - The first half of 2024 saw a rapid pace of rural bank reforms, with over 50 banks merged or restructured [2][8] - The regulatory authority has issued approximately 20 approvals for mergers and dissolutions of rural banks in December 2024, a significant increase from the previous year [8] Section 3: Financial Health of State-Owned Banks - Key financial metrics for state-owned banks as of Q1 2025 show stability, with non-performing loan ratios and provision coverage ratios indicating a strong financial position [15] - The potential impact of acquiring "red zone" banks on the overall non-performing loan ratio is minimal, with estimated increases of only 4 to 8 basis points depending on the acquisition percentage [17][18] Section 4: Investment Implications - The current performance of banks is stable, presenting investment opportunities, particularly in high-yield dividend stocks [21] - The anticipated policy support and strong capital positions of state-owned banks further enhance their investment attractiveness [21]
银行业周报(20250630-20250706):CIPS规则修订,为何改?改了什么?-20250706
Huachuang Securities· 2025-07-06 12:16
Investment Rating - The report maintains a "Recommended" investment rating for the banking sector, expecting the sector index to outperform the benchmark index by more than 5% in the next 3-6 months [24]. Core Insights - The report highlights the recent revisions to the CIPS (Cross-border Interbank Payment System) rules, which aim to enhance the management of participants and adapt to the growing cross-border e-commerce trade, projected to reach approximately 2.71 trillion yuan in 2024, a 14% year-on-year increase [3][4]. - The CIPS system processed 8.2169 million transactions amounting to 175.49 trillion yuan in 2024, reflecting a significant year-on-year growth of 42.60% [3]. - The report emphasizes the flexibility introduced in the new CIPS rules, allowing financial market infrastructure participants to open CIPS accounts based on business needs rather than strict management requirements [4]. Summary by Sections CIPS Overview - CIPS is a clearing system for cross-border payments in RMB, distinct from SWIFT's messaging system, and has seen a substantial increase in participation, with 174 direct participants and 1,509 indirect participants across 120 countries [2][3]. Recent Developments - The new rules include relaxed entry conditions for system participants, allowing for a more flexible approach to participant management [4]. - The rules specify that foreign direct participants must select domestic direct participants as fund custodians, as foreign banks lack CNAPS accounts [4]. Risk Management Enhancements - The updated regulations detail business processing and risk management requirements, mandating that participants establish robust risk management frameworks and adhere to international anti-money laundering standards [4]. 常熟农商银行三家支行陆续开业
Su Zhou Ri Bao· 2025-07-06 00:54
Core Viewpoint - The opening of three new branches by Changshu Rural Commercial Bank marks a significant step in enhancing its presence in Jiangsu province and improving its financial service network [1][2] Group 1: Branch Openings - Changshu Rural Commercial Bank has opened three branches in Nanjing Jiangning, Yangzhou Baoying, and Suqian Sucheng, which were previously village banks acquired or initiated by the bank [1] - The establishment of these branches fills business gaps in key areas such as provincial capitals and enhances the bank's physical service network [1] Group 2: Strategic Importance - Entering the Nanjing market allows the bank to directly access provincial resources, optimize resource allocation, and improve efficiency in sensing market trends and regulatory dynamics [1] - The new branches will help the bank deepen its market presence and reduce operational costs associated with independent legal entities, promoting efficient management [1] Group 3: Advantages of the "Village to Branch" Model - The "village to branch" model offers significant advantages over new branch establishments, leveraging existing customer bases and operational experience of the acquired village banks [2] - Changshu Rural Commercial Bank's mature management system and strong risk control capabilities will effectively mitigate risks associated with initial expansion into new areas [2] - The bank's expertise in microfinance and inclusive services will enhance the operational stability and profitability of the new branches, ensuring sustainable development in these regions [2]
